Probably a PH issue at the roots. Calcium, magnesium, zinc not up taking properly. Run proper PHed water only for a few days, rain or well water is best for it. More nutes means more issues. Soil has all it needs.
 
If your pH is ok I'd be giving some cal mag and id say at 7 ft and halfway into flower they are looking for some extra PK, it's normal to start getting the odd yellow leaf at this stage but not in the way yours are doing it..

Mmm the heat shouldn't affect them to much seeing as the roots are in the ground not a pot and should stay relatively cooler as long as they get a good soaking before the hot weather. Give her some PK start at half the recommended dose and alternate each watering between feeding and straight watering if it doesn't get worse up the dosage To full strength. The beauty of growing in the dirt ive found is it harder to overfeed and near impossible overwater if you got good drainage.
